Technical Insulation Market Set to Reach USD 12 Billion by 2030, Growing at a 4.0% CAGR

According to Next Move Strategy Consulting, the global Technical Insulation Market is on a promising growth trajectory, projected to reach USD 12 billion by 2030, driven by a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 4.0% over the forecast period. This market encompasses a diverse range of insulation materials and solutions designed for industrial, commercial, residential, and specialized applications.

Market Dynamics and Key Drivers

Technical insulation plays a critical role in optimizing thermal management and energy efficiency across various industries. Its advanced materials and techniques help control heat transfer, maintain temperature stability, and ensure operational safety. Key sectors driving market growth include the oil and gas industry, industrial facilities, data centers, and electronics. The benefits of technical insulation—such as reducing energy costs, preventing condensation, and extending equipment durability—are fueling its adoption.

  1. Commercial Infrastructure Growth: Increased use of technical insulation in commercial buildings, such as banks, hotels, and offices, is enhancing energy efficiency by maintaining indoor temperatures and reducing the load on HVAC systems.
  2. Oil and Gas Industry Expansion: Technical insulation’s application in managing pipe temperatures and preventing corrosion in challenging drilling conditions is a significant market driver. The rising demand for gas, projected to increase by 2.5% in 2024 (International Energy Agency), underscores this trend.
  3. Chemical Industry Advancements: The need for thermal and fire protection for industrial equipment and storage tanks, along with noise reduction in manufacturing facilities, is driving adoption within the chemical sector.

Challenges and Opportunities

While high initial investment costs for materials and installation pose challenges, advancements in insulation technologies such as aerogel and nanoporous materials are creating new opportunities. These innovations enhance energy savings, reduce carbon footprints, and improve the overall efficiency of industrial systems.

Market Segmentation

The technical insulation market is segmented as follows:

  • By Product Type: Insulation boards, blankets, rolls, pipe & duct insulation, coatings & jackets, and others.
  • By Insulation Material: Fiberglass, mineral wool, foam, aerogel, cellulose, and more.
  • By Application: Building insulation, industrial insulation, HVAC insulation, marine and offshore insulation, and transportation insulation.
  • By End-User: Commercial buildings, oil & gas, power generation, automotive, aviation, marine, data centers, and others.
  • By Region: North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, and Rest of the World (RoW).

Regional Insights

  • Asia Pacific: Dominates the market due to rapid growth in the manufacturing and chemical industries. For instance, India’s chemical sector is expected to grow from USD 220 billion in 2022 to USD 1 trillion by 2040 (India Brand Equity Foundation). Additionally, increasing crude oil production in China—208 million tons in 2023—further drives demand for technical insulation.
  • North America: Demonstrates steady growth driven by nuclear power generation and commercial real estate development. The U.S., producing 30% of global nuclear electricity (World Nuclear Association, 2024), relies on technical insulation to ensure thermal efficiency in reactor systems. Meanwhile, the U.S. commercial real estate sector contributed USD 2.3 trillion to the nation’s GDP in 2022, further boosting market demand.

Competitive Landscape

Key players in the technical insulation market include Rockwool A/S, Owens Corning, Knauf Insulation, Kingspan Group plc, Johns Manville, and others. These companies are focusing on strategic acquisitions and innovative product launches to expand their market presence.

  • Rockwool Group: Acquired Boerner Insulation Sp. Zo.o. in Poland (December 2023), expanding its product offerings.
  • Knauf Insulation: Introduced FactoryClad Roll 35, a sustainable glass mineral wool insulation product tailored for live entertainment venues and auditoriums.
  • Armacell: Launched ArmaGel HTL in 2022, a non-combustible aerogel blanket for industrial applications.
